Since it's most likely that you're trying to get a Shadowed
Rapier for the JBoots quest, and since any Shadowed Man camp
is pretty much the same as any other, I'll mention that
there's one at the south end of South Karana. If you hunt
there, you'll have a pretty short trot over to Rathe Mountains
in order to find Hasten Bootstrutter for the final turn-in.

If you have a Druid handy, on the other hand, the WC camp
seems to have a few more spawns. Once you get the Rapier
you can be ported to the druid rings in Feerrott, which is
even closer to Rathe Mountains.

It's quite possible that this is a druid. In the appropriate level
range, Shadowed Men are awesome exp. They are suceptable to Harmony so
you can single pull, are summoned so the ward summoned line nukes them
with awesome efficiency.
At 24, I could solo 3 shadowed (sometimes with pets) before needing to
med. They were blue to yellow then, with green to blue pets.

I preferred the 4-spawn near KFC, myself. Plenty of room to snare and
run if needed, and a zone line nearby if things go really hairy. Once,
after Harmony the pet of one I pulled took a detour through the mass
of Shadowed Men. Harmony does not remove aggro, it just reduces the
range a lot. That damn pet managed to round up every damn one of them
on it's way over. Damn pet pathing!
I looked like a madman, running for the zone line being chased by a
gaggle of hovering weapons.

You're still DD kiting, which is never good efficiency compared to a
group in a decent spot.

Some spots don't seem so harmonyable. Oh sure the spell affects them
but then you pull and a second comes anyways. I think, in some spots,
they are simply linked and you get two no matter what.

Then there's the necro shadowmen. Their spells hit you just as hard as
yours hit them. They aren't much fun. Add a cleric shadowman and you
got trouble. A cleric shadowman can run an untwinked druid at the
proper levels dry and still be healing themselves as you beat a hasty
retreat (did we mention that all but one spot of shadowmen are
sowed?).

No, shadowmen are pretty low on the list of good mobs to hunt at that
level.
